    Need some help reassembling my L1A1

    Hi everyone,

    I have an L1A1 parts kit and I'm working on reassebling the sub-asseblies before I move back to Pennsylvania and can get an upper receiver for it.

    The problem I'm having is with the Gas Cylinder Plug Assebly. It will fit into the face of the Gas Block, but can't be turned to lock into place. What am I doing wrong here?

    You have got to press in the spring loaded plunger that forms part of the gas plug. If the plunger doesn't press in and out, then it's siezed.

    If it has siezed then the best thing you can do is throw it because it'll sieze again! The second best thing you gan do is to press it in VER slightly so that the rivetted portion at the opposite end comes free then dunk it it thin oil. This slight movement will allow the oil to pentrate inside to the spring and plunger.
